NoBadPicks
James Foster
Home

James Foster

Acting

James Foster was born in Salford, Lancashire and trained at Salford University. James was part of a Scotsman Fringe First winning play on leaving university and has played in many BAFTA Award winning shows on TV and in film. James also set up a multi award winning and much credited theatre company collective called Studio Salford which gave birth to many successful writers and actors.

Movies Like These

Loved James Foster's films? Find similar movies you might enjoy.

James Foster Movies & TV Shows | NoBadPicks · NoBadPicks